Context

14He called all the multitude to himself, and said to them, “Hear me, all of you, and understand.
15There is nothing from outside of the man, that going into him can defile him; but the things which proceed out of the man are those that defile the man.
16If anyone has ears to hear, let him hear!”
17When he had entered into a house away from the multitude, his disciples asked him about the parable.
18He said to them, “Are you also without understanding? Don’t you perceive that whatever goes into the man from outside can’t defile him,
19because it doesn’t go into his heart, but into his stomach, then into the latrine, making all foods clean?”
20He said, “That which proceeds out of the man, that defiles the man.
